Hi plugin folks,

Quick heads-up: next Thursday we're running our disaster-recovery drill for the Calcspire formula sandbox. During the drill, user-supplied formulas will be evaluated inside a frozen snapshot environment, so anything your plugins register may execute twice — make sure your handlers are idempotent. If your sandbox session gets wiped mid-drill (expected!), you'll need to restore your test workspace yourself. The restore prompt asks for a passphrase, which you'll find directly below this message.

vault phrase of tagag-yadup = ralys-caseth-novys-istael

**Q: Why does the Chalkline timetable solver sometimes leave a gap on Friday afternoons?** Honestly, that's by design — the constraint weights penalize late-Friday double bookings, so the solver dumps slack there. If a school complains, bump the `friday_fill` weight in the staging config. To open the config vault for staging, enter the recovery passphrase shown right below.

unlock words, bafof-kawef: soreth-nordor-belwyn-gorvan-julael-belys

Context: Ardenfell line margins slipped three points over two quarters. Drivers: input steel costs, aggressive discounting at the Westmoor branch, and a stale price book. Proposal: uplift list prices four percent, tighten discount authority to regional level, sunset the two lowest-margin SKUs. Risk: volume loss at Halverton accounts, estimated under two percent. Decision requested at Thursday's review. Modelling assumptions are in the appendix pack. The commercial reasoning leadership wants kept close is noted directly below.

board note of tajop-yajof: The finance team signed off on a budget of $77.6 million for Project Pramir.

## Changelog — v3.2.0

Heads up, future maintainers: as part of the Huewatch contrast audit, we renamed `CONTRAST_CHECK_LEVEL` to `HUEWATCH_WCAG_TARGET` — same values (`aa` or `aaa`), clearer name. The old key still works but logs a deprecation warning; it's gone in v4. The audit also moved report uploads to the authenticated endpoint, so builds now need an upload credential in the environment file. After setting `HUEWATCH_WCAG_TARGET`, add the credential on the next line:

env line for kawif-fadug: RELAY_SECRET20=06912eabac08d98736ad